Complete a new Form W-4, Employee’s Withholding Allowance Certificate, and submit it to your employer. Complete a new Form W-4P, Withholding Certificate for Pension or Annuity Payments, and submit it to your payer. Make an additional or estimated tax payment to the IRS before the end of the year.

WebJan 6, 2024 · That puts you in a 12% tax bracket for the 2024 tax year. Suppose you take on a second job that's going to pay you an additional $10,000 per year, bringing your total annual income to $50,000. The portion of your income over $41,775 will be taxed at 22% in 2024, because you've been pushed into a higher tax bracket. 4. WebApr 4, 2024 · How to check and change your tax withholding.
